Photo: Branko Cosic/Scott Mercer/Darragh Murray – Domenico Natoli It’s the end of the year, the end of the decade and the 300th episode of Live Delay! To celebrate, past Live Delay producers Darragh Murray and Branko Cosic return to the studio to share their memories of bringing live music to community radio over the past seven years.
